Disley is a beautiful place, predominantly surrounded by stone-built cottages. There is a strong sense of a village lifestyle and a real community feel - we have a local butcher, post office and train station. Lyme Park (National Trust Estate) is famous for its herds of red and fallow deer and miles of stunning walks across moors and woodland. Our local Lyme Hall was used as 'Pemberley' in the BBC production of the Jane Austin novel, Pride and Prejudice.
